Back in May, we announced a joint statement with our friends in The Multinational Association of Supportive Care in Cancer (MASCC) around the prevention and management of cardiovascular disease in adults with cancer.
This week on All Things Cardio-Oncology, three of the IC-OS contributors – Susan Dent, Bogda Koczwara, and Jose Alvarez-Cardona, MD – discuss the importance of this statement, what it means, and how you can apply it.
Title: Prevention and management of cardiovascular disease in adults with cancer: an International Cardio-Oncology Society (IC-OS) and Multinational Association of Supportive Care in Cancer (MASCC) clinical practice statement
